Add a new bjobs filter about CPU

Hello,

Bjobs is providing information about MEMORY and CPU usage. Example:
bjobs -o "jobid cpu_peak average_cpu_efficiency cpu_peak_reached_duration" 9242578
JOBID CPU_PEAK AVERAGE_CPU_EFFICIENCY CPU_PEAK_REACHED_DURATION
9242578 1.22 2.58% 65 second(s)

Information is displayed but we cannot filter bjobs command by using these criteria

We are not able to easily target jobs with low efficiency for example.

A new bjobs filter would be nice. Example:

bjobs -cpu_usage "average_cpu_efficiency<20"


JOBID USER STAT QUEUE FROM_HOST EXEC_HOST JOB_NAME SUBMIT_TIME MEM MAX_MEM
1705729 user1 RUN reg host1 host2 *_WATCHDOG Aug 31 18:18 7 Mbytes 192 Mbytes
2261961 user2 RUN reg host3 host4 *_WATCHDOG Sep 1 14:54 31 Mbytes 357 Mbytes
